Bucharest stocks have gained 9.4 billion RON in capitalization last week

The Bucharest Stock Exchange (BVB) gained 9.4 billion RON in capitalization, or 4.77 pct, last week, and the value of share transactions decreased by 39 pct, compared to the previous week, the data published by BVB, consulted by Agerpres, read.

The stock market capitalization reached 206.592 billion RON, between January 2 and 6, 2023, up from 197.182 billion RON, between December 26 and 30, 2022.

Stock transactions generated a turnover of 159.430 million RON, down from 261.806 million RON, in the previous week.

The best trading day at BVB was Tuesday, January 3, when a turnover of 79.416 million RON was recorded, and the worst day, Friday, January 6, with a transaction value of 21.937 million RON.

The main index of the Bucharest Stock Exchange – BET – closed the week at 12,135.06 points.

Fondul Proprietatea’s shares were the most liquid securities on the BVB’s main segment, with transactions of 44.337 million RON and a price increase of 1.47 pct.

In the top of transactions are OMV Petrom titles, with transactions of 43.122 million RON (2.26%) and Banca Transilvania – with 20.252 million RON (5.92 pct).

The most important increases in quotations were registered by Dafora (+27.59 pct), Societatea de Constructii Napoca (+15.85 pct) and Turism, Hoteluri, Restaurante Marea Neagra (+15.27 pct).

At the opposite pole, important decreases were recorded by the shares of UCM Resita, with a decline of 15.32 pct, followed by those of Altur (-13.73 pct) and Socep (-6.33 pct).
